Notes:Two Adrbk1 (GRK2) probes were used in this study by Sefton et al, 2000 [PMID:11044616] . They are described as "a NotI/SacI (540 bp) and a HindIII/SpHI (933bp) fragments subcloned from the complete mouse cDNA, which correspond to the amino and carboxy-terminal domains of the GRK2 protein, respectively". Editor's Note: it is unclear from the manuscript whether the two probes were mixed together to produce this result or if one or the other was used alone.
